Strong Offensive Stand Leads to 9-4 Win Over W&J

baseball

Beaver Falls, PA – After the schedule was reorganized due to weather, Geneva and Washington & Jefferson finished their series at Geneva’s 33rd Street Field on College Hill with the Presidents serving as the home team. The Golden Tornadoes took out Washington & Jefferson 9-4, improving their overall record to 7-11, 2-6 in the President’s Athletic Conference (PAC).

Senior Andy Santana (San Pedro de Marcoris, DR/Desert Christian) went 5-5 at the plate. He doubled in the seventh inning and singled in the first, third, fifth, and eighth innings.

Geneva never lost the lead after the first, when it scored two runs on an RBI single by Santana. In the third, Geneva scored on another RBI single by Santana, allowing Sophomore Forrest Beighley (Beaver Falls, PA/Blackhawk) to score.

W&J went on an offensive run in the bottom of the sixth, but Geneva increased its lead with five runs in the seventh to take the game out of reach. As a team, Geneva would combine for 12 overall hits.

Drew Nichols (New Wilmington, PA/Wilmington) racked up eight strikeouts in the win. Nichols allowed two earned runs, five hits and no walks over 5 2/3 innings raising his record to 2-2.

The Golden Tornadoes will remain at home as they face conference foe Thomas More Saints on Wednesday, April 6 in a doubleheader starting at 2 p.m.
